Just one comment here -- the F4, to me, seems excessively heavy; so much so
that it reminds me of the 4x5 Speed Graphic with Strobonar electronic flash
I used for press work in the 1950s. In those days available light
photography was becoming increasingly popular, for which I used a Leica
IIIf with the collapsible (sp?) 50mm Summicron lens -- talk about contrast
in weights!!
